Coating cell in a plant for electrolytic surface coating of metal strip, and coating process

The invention relates to a coating cell in a plant for the electrolytic surface coating of metal strip, especially for galvanising steel strip. The strip - connected to a DC circuit via contact rollers - continuously passes through the coating cell as a cathode. The coating cell has a passage gap into which inlet ducts open which, with respect to a strip passing through, are supplied above and below by an electrolyte under hydraulic pressure. The coating cell has a central housing frame in which, below the strip, an anode, which is insoluble in the electrolyte and is connected to the DC circuit, is detachably fastened to a lower anode cover, and above the strip an upper anode cover is detachably fastened. The invention is characterised in that at the upper anode cover a mock anode, preferably made of plastic, is detachably disposed, made of a material insoluble in the electrolyte. The invention further comprises a process for the bilateral coating of a metal strip making use of at least two coating cells. After passing, for the purpose of unilateral coating, through the first coating cell or a first group of coating cells, the strip is turned. It then passes, for the purpose of coating the other side of the strip, through the second coating cell or a second group of coating cells. IMAGE
